The electric smoothie maker has a powerful motor that gives it the ability to crush and blend all kinds of fruits, vegetables, and nuts in seconds. It also has sharp blades that chop ingredients into small, even pieces. This creates a smooth texture that's pleasant to drink. Unlike manual smoothie makers, the electric smoothie maker does not need users to use muscle power to make a smoothie. The powerful motor does the hard work, and the blades crush and chop the ingredients quickly and easily. This results in a delicious, healthy smoothie that's ready to drink in no time.
The electric smoothie maker offers different speed settings and a pulse function. These features give users control over the blending process. The speed settings allow users to choose a low speed for soft fruits and vegetables or a high speed for hard ingredients. The pulse function, on the other hand, works intermittently. This helps to break down large pieces into smaller ones. Also, it lets users achieve the desired consistency by pulsing a few times. This ensures that the smoothie is not overblended. As a result, the smoothie can be customized to suit individual preferences.

When selecting an electric smoothie maker for business use, several criteria should be considered. The first is capacity. This is important because the number of smoothies to be made will be determined by the number of customers who visit the store. The machine's capacity must be able to meet the demand. It might be helpful to go for a machine with a slightly higher capacity than the estimated demand.
The next thing to consider is power and speed. The wattage of the machine is a determinant of how powerful it is. The higher the wattage, the more powerful the machine. A powerful machine can crush ice and other hard ingredients. For a busy commercial establishment, a machine with a wattage of 1000W or more is recommended. The machine's speed settings are also important. A machine with multiple speed settings will give more control over the texture and consistency of the smoothie.
Another important factor to consider is the type of jar. Plastic jars are a popular option because they are durable, lightweight, and shatterproof. They are also easy to handle and clean. Glass jars are heavier and more stable. They are also less likely to absorb odors. However, they are not as durable as plastic jars. Tritan jars offer the best of both worlds. They are lightweight and shatterproof.
Noise level is another factor to consider. Commercial machines can be quite loud, but some are quieter than others. A machine with a sound enclosure will be quieter than one without. A quieter machine will allow for a more pleasant environment for both the staff and the customers.
